I built an icsref environment on Ubuntu desktop 16.04 lts and all went good. The problem is that running analyze on a real Wago 750-881 prg file never end. System uptime is more than one day with this result log:
author: Tasos Keliris (@koukouviou)
Type if you need a nudge
reversing@icsref:$ history
reversing@icsref:$ analize /home/clientsam/ICSREF/PLC/default.prg
*** Unknown syntax: analize /home/clientsam/ICSREF/PLC/default.prg
reversing@icsref:$ analyze /home/clientsam/ICSREF/PLC/default.prg
Working on /home/clientsam/ICSREF/PLC/default.prg.
DONE: Hexdump generation
DONE: Header analysis
DONE: String analysis
DONE: I/O analysis
DONE: Find function boundaries
(and nothing more)
Given command was: analyze /home/clientsam/ICSREF/PLC/default.prg
default.prg is coming from wago plc memory by ftp get.
It seems that program is locked in an endless loop, and top reveals CPU is 100% most of the time running python command.
Can you give any suggestion?
